Scope
This data sheet applies for Seamless Tubes.

Application
The material P91/T91 is especially suited for steam boiler, boiler parts, boiler drum, and pressure vessel for the apparatus engineering and similar purposes. It can be used in permanent operation with wall temperatures up to about 650°C (1202°F).

Processing / Welding
Standard welding processes for these steel grades are:
TIG-welding
Arc welding (E)
MAG-welding massive wire
Submerged arc welding (SAW)

MAG-welding cored wire Depending on the welding position and the plate thickness, may be other filler metals have to be applied,which can be inquired at the manufacturer in case of need.

These steels can be welded within all thickness ranges according to the afore mentioned welding processes. Preheating upto 200°C is permitted for workpieces with thicknesses >10mm.

After welding for workpieces, which are subject to the technical regulations for steam boiler plants, a heat treatment has to be defined in particular. In all cases stress relieving anneal has to be performed.

When flame cutting of larger wall thicknesses is performed the cutting area has to be preheated upto 200°C.
